PDA

View Full Version : سوال: مشکل نمایش اطلاعات ذخیره شده سی شارپ در دیتابیس



meghdad2006
سه شنبه 14 بهمن 1393, 23:05 عصر
بسمه تعالی
با سلام
---------------

من یه بانک ساده دارم، که بوسیله linq و stored procedure عملیات رو روی اون انجام میدم.
وقتی که ویؤوال استودیو باز هست و می خوام برنامه رو debug کنم وقتی که چبزی رو تو بانک ذخیره می کنم و خارج میشم، دوباره که برنامه رو اجراش میکنم هیج خبری از اطلاعات ذخبره شده قبلی نیست.
میشه در این مورد راهنمایی کنید؟؟؟؟؟؟؟؟؟؟؟؟
البته موقعی ایکه از تو پوشه bin و debug برنامه فایل exe رو اجرا می کنم، این مشکل وجود نداره. اما من می خوام موقعی که درون ویژوال استودیو د حال تست و کار روی برنامه هستم، این مشکل وجود نداشته باشه



--------------
با تشکر

meghdad2006
چهارشنبه 15 بهمن 1393, 11:12 صبح
کسی نیست جواب بده.
کمک

ghaedi70
سه شنبه 21 بهمن 1393, 12:20 عصر
من فرض میکنم شما دستورات ارتباط با بانک بلدین
دوست عزیز تو فرمتون ی datagrid قرار بدین و در form_load314
کد select از دیتابیس راقرار بدین.انجوری با run شن برنامه اطلاعات موجود در جدول مورد نظر نمایش داده میشه.
فرض کنیم ی باتن دارین ب نام edit.روش دابل کلیک کنید و زمان که دستور insert نوشتین.در انتها متد فرم لود صدا بزنید

form_load(null,null)

انجور با هر بار درج فرم مجددا لود میشه و اطلاعات بهتون نشون داده میشه
امیدوارم کمکتون کرده باشم

meghdad2006
شنبه 25 بهمن 1393, 08:54 صبح
نه؛
منظور من اینه که موقعی که از داخل visualstudio برنامه رو ران می کنم، بوسیله insert اطلاعاتی رو در بانک اضافه میکنم. و این اطلاعات در بانک هم قرار میگیره و هر کاری میشه روش انجام داد.
اما زمانیکه برنامه رو ببندم و دوباره ران کنم، خبری از اون اطلاعاتی که دفعه قبل وارد کرده بودم نیست. چکار کنم که این اطلاعات در حالت دیباگ هم به طور دائم در بانک ذخیره بشه

plus
شنبه 25 بهمن 1393, 17:37 عصر
ظاهرا هر بار برنامه رو Build میکنید دیتابیس قبلی با Database برنامه که خالیه جایگزین میشه. فایل دیتابیس رو از Solution Explorer انتخاب کنید و از Properties مقدار Copy to Ouput Directory رو Copy if newer قرار بدین.